Transaction 2291c24835b097caff61ba3075231cea5b7694b81b33bd7a32a42dd989d53f73
1 Input
1 Output
-
2291c24835b097caff61ba3075231cea5b7694b81b33bd7a32a42dd989d53f73:0
- value
- 22768094
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2f332b03b18f7b592dc0cef2d726e93a525396a2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15Ja4EVwf7LnKVrjKawqmN28pbAEomz5R7